Pre-World Cup Preparations and Key Friendlies
As we all know, Brazil's 2022 football friendly matches were heavily geared towards the FIFA World Cup later that year. The Seleção, under coach Tite, were in a serious preparation phase. They needed to test their mettle against diverse playing styles and solidify their squad. One of the standout fixtures leading up to the World Cup was against South Korea. This wasn't just any friendly; it was a dominant display from Brazil. They showcased their attacking prowess, putting on a show that reminded everyone why they are considered one of the best. Goals were flowing, and the team looked sharp, cohesive, and ready for action. It was the kind of performance that builds confidence and sends a strong message to their World Cup rivals. Another significant opponent in their friendly calendar was Japan. While perhaps not as high-scoring as the South Korea match, these games against top Asian teams are invaluable. They allow the squad to adapt to different conditions and tactical approaches. Brazil needed to prove they could break down well-organized defenses, and these friendlies provided that platform. Testing the Waters: Other Notable Friendlies
Beyond the high-profile clashes, Brazil engaged in other 2022 football friendly matches that were equally important for squad depth and development. They faced off against teams like Tunisia and Ghana. These encounters, while perhaps not generating the same headlines as matches against European giants, are crucial for a multitude of reasons. Playing against African powerhouses like Tunisia and Ghana provides a different tactical challenge. These teams are known for their physicality, speed, and direct attacking style, which forces Brazil to adapt and prove their resilience. It's about testing different facets of their game – their ability to win aerial duels, defend against counter-attacks, and maintain composure under pressure.
